Ursula Gelis
Ursula Gelis is a German political activist, currently living in Oslo/Norway. Formerly working with German-Jewish relations and the Holocaust/WWII, she turned to nuclear issues by addressing a (potential) ‘Nuclear Holocaust’ confronting mankind since 1945. Ursula is a board member of ‘No-to-Nuclear-weapons’, Oslo section, a member of the Women’s International League for Peace and Freedom (WILPF), and writes articles for the Norwegian branch. She is connected to the international ICAN campaign. Since 2009 she has been a frequent contributor to the Women and Life on Earth (WLOE) website (German/English) with articles about nuclear issues, environmental threats, gender, disarmament and the militarization of society. At the IPPNW student congress in 2010 in Oslo she gave a lecture on teaching the next generation about nuclear threats. She is a member of the Global Network against weapons and nuclear power in space and a 2020 Vision Campaigner for Mayors for Peace in Norway.
